More about this episode

In this episode, Dr. Jafar Golzarian joins Dr. Michael Barraza to discuss genicular artery embolization for osteoarthritis. Dr. Golzarian describes how he worked and collaborated with orthopedic surgeons to offer this procedure for his patients. He also speaks about some potential underlying causes and aggravating factors for osteoarthritis.

Dr. Golzarian provides useful tips on taking an academic approach to setting up trials and what makes his trials different from previous studies on genicular artery embolization. We discuss why patients with osteoarthritis can be a challenge for family practitioners and how collaboration with IR can benefit these patients.

We go into the differences in the procedure for hemarthrosis and osteoarthritis. We review some ways to find the best angle to identify an arterial origin for embolization, and we discuss some of the challenges in the embolization procedure and how to adapt to different types of patients.
